Unwrapping Christmas expenses
As the festive season approaches, so does the question: Which Christmas expenses are tax-deductible? Whether you’re a sole trader, limited company, or run a small business, understanding HMRC’s rules helps you optimise holiday spending without falling foul of tax regulations. ✅ What You Can Claim 1. Annual Staff Christmas Parties – The £150 Exemption Providing the event meets HMRC’s criteria, a year-end staff party can be fully tax-free up to £150 per head , including VAT.
